During Judy Garland's unique career - which spanned forty-seven years - she came to know most of the successes and heartbreaks that show business can bring. Her life was aseldom her own; she was a part of the illusive dreamland that was Hollywood. This book tells her complete story, conhveying all the magtic, innocence and pathos of her life. Containing over one hundred rare photographs, a discography and a filmography, this book is a tribute to a very specual entertainer.
